Vice-Principal

International Community School, Al Danah, Abu Dhabi

Start Date: As soon as possible

International Community School, Al Danah, is seeking to appoint an ambitious and experienced Vice-Principal to join our senior leadership team. This is an exciting opportunity for an outstanding leader to contribute to the continued success of our inclusive, forward-thinking international school.

The Successful Candidate Will

  • Support the Principal in all aspects of school leadership and act on their behalf when required.
  • Drive high standards of teaching, learning, and student achievement.
  • Lead and develop staff, supporting professional growth and performance.
  • Contribute to curriculum planning, school improvement, and ADEK compliance.

Essential Requirements (ADEK Eligibility)

  • Bachelor’s degree (QFE 7) or Postgraduate Diploma (QFE 8) with CPD in leadership.
  • Minimum of 6–8 years’ experience in education, including at least 3 years teaching.
  • Proven leadership experience and strong communication skills.

Desirable

  • Experience in British curriculum schools.
  • Bilingual in English and Arabic (advantageous but not essential).
  • ADEK Educational Leadership License.
